1st Quarter, 2011 Data: Lake Havasu City, Arizona

Due to the time required to gather home sales price and appraisal data from
mortgage transactions for this and hundreds of other cities, Home Price data is
not available for a number of months after the end of each quarter.

The appreciation of Lake Havasu City Home Prices relative to 380 other
metropolitan areas is detailed below. Each metropolitan area contains one or
more cities. Five different time periods are reviewed.  Each paragraph identifies
the top and bottom performing markets as well as the average and median
performance for all cities during each time period. The data and analysis on this
page pertains to Lake Havasu City-Kingman, AZ, hereinafter referred to as
"Lake Havasu City".

Last Quarter:
During the 1st Quarter of 2011, Lake Havasu City Home Prices had a rank of
297, with appreciation of -3.67%. The top performing real estate market during
the 1st Quarter was Mansfield, OH, with appreciation of 2.31%. The worst
market during that period was Boise City, ID, with appreciation of -8.86%.
The median appreciation for all cities during the 1st Quarter was -2.24%. The
average appreciation for all markets during the quarter was -2.29%.

Last Year:
During the last 12 months, Lake Havasu City Home Prices had a rank of 347,
with appreciation during the year of -7.55%. The top performing market during
the last year was Midland, TX, with appreciation of 4.5%. The worst real estate
market during that period was Boise City, ID, with appreciation of -15.2%.
The median appreciation for all markets during this period was -2.13%. The
average appreciation was -2.64%.

Last 5 Years:
Over the 5 years ended with the 1st Quarter of 2011, Lake Havasu City Home
Prices ranked 354, with a total appreciation of -41.0%. The top performing real
estate market during the 5 year period was Midland, TX, with appreciation of
42%. The worst market during that period was Merced, CA, with appreciation of
-62%.
The median appreciation for all cities during this time period was -2%. The
average appreciation over the 5 years was -7%.

Last 10 Years:
During the 10 years ended in the 1st Quarter of 2011, Lake Havasu City Home
Prices had a rank of 227, with appreciation during the decade of 27%. The top
performing market during the period was Midland, TX, with appreciation of 94%.
The worst real estate market during the 10 year time period was Detroit, MI, with
appreciation of -26%.
The median appreciation for all markets during the last 10 years was 30%. The
average appreciation for the cities over that time frame was 31%.

Last 20 Years:
During the 20 years ended in the 1st Quarter of 2011, Lake Havasu City Home
Prices had a rank of 331, with total appreciation over the 20 year period of
44%. The top performing real estate market during the period was Casper, WY,
with appreciation of 244%. The worst market during the last 20 years was
Merced, CA, with appreciation of 14%.
The median appreciation for all cities during the last 20 years was 90%. The
average appreciation for the markets over that time frame was 94%.

Historical research data on the Home Price Index for the Lake Havasu City Real
Estate Market is available back to the 4th Quarter, of 1986. The chart has been
updated through the 1st Quarter of 2011. All calculations are based on the
quarterly value of the House Price Index for Lake Havasu City. Real estate
appreciation figures represent total appreciation over each time period. (Unless
specifically stated, the appreciation figures do not represent annual or quarterly
rates of appreciation.)

3rd Quarter, 2010 Data: Lake Havasu City, Arizona

The data and analysis on this page pertains to Lake Havasu City-Kingman, AZ,
hereinafter referred to as "Lake Havasu City". The all time high in the Lake
Havasu City Home Price Index was 260.7 in the 3rd Quarter, of 2006. The 3rd
Quarter, 2010 index value was 155.0. That's a decline of 105.62 points or
40.52% below the Lake Havasu City Home Price Index all time high.  The Home
Price Index indicates that the Lake Havasu City Market is up 39% over the last
10 years. Home Prices in the Lake Havasu City Real Estate Market have lost
10.46% over the last 12 months.

The 3rd Quarter index value was 0.43 points lower than the 2nd Quarter, 2010
index value of 155.46, resulting in a 0.28% decline for the 3rd Quarter in the
Lake Havasu City Market.

The Lake Havasu City Home Price Index has declined for the last 6 consecutive
quarters. The current record holder for consecutive declines in the Home Price
Index is Las Vegas, NV, with declines in the last 15 consecutive quarters. The
current record holders for consecutive increases in the Home Price Index are
Shreveport, LA; San Jose, CA; Oakland, CA; Kennewick, WA and Cambridge,
MA, with increases in the last 4 consecutive quarters.

The highest annual home appreciation rate in the Lake Havasu City Real Estate
Market was 27% in the twelve months ended with the 3rd Quarter of 2004. The
worst annual home appreciation rate in the Lake Havasu City Market was -19%
in the twelve months ended with the 3rd Quarter of 2008.

The highest home appreciation in the Lake Havasu City Real Estate Market
over a three year period was 82% in the three years ended with the 2nd
Quarter of 2006. The worst home appreciation over a three year period in the
Lake Havasu City Market was -38% in the three years ended with the 2nd
Quarter of 2010.
